Why it was recalled
Certain definitive dental implant restoration cases may have included a temporary titanium abutment (cylinder), rather than a definitive titanium abutment, which may lead the titanium abutment fracture, which may risk loosening of the affixed restoration; fragments could also injure oral mucosa, and could be aspirated.
